    About Abrahem

    Abrahem offers a distinctive twist on a name steeped in history and faith. Carrying the profound meaning of "father of a multitude," this name resonates with strength and gravitas, perfect for parents who appreciate a biblical heritage but desire something truly unique. Unlike its more common counterparts, Abrahem maintains an enigmatic quality, suggesting a deep respect for tradition without being overtly conventional. It’s a thoughtful choice for families drawn to names that bridge cultures and eras, evoking a sense of ancient wisdom and steadfast character. This particular spelling lends an air of gentle exoticism, setting it apart from the well-trodden paths of Abraham or Ibrahim while still clearly honoring its powerful roots.
